泥炭生物滤塔处理低浓度H2S气体的试验研究
Experimental study on the treatment of odor gas containing hydrogen sulfide by peat biofilter
【摘要】 研究了泥炭生物滤塔处理含低浓度H2 S恶臭气体的技术 .实验考察并研究了气体停留时间和H2 S进气负荷对H2 S去除率的影响 ,生物滤塔的抗冲击负荷能力以及生物降解宏观动力学 .结果表明 ,当停留时间为 2 5— 30s时 ,进气浓度为 3— 70mg m3 ,去除率达到 99%以上 ,且具有较强的抗冲击负荷 .
【Abstract】 Biofiltration technique for treating H 2S-contaminated gas streams was investigated. The effects of retention time and volumetric mass loading on H 2S removal efficiency, the ability of biofilter to buffer shock loading of the peat biofilter and removal kinetics were studied. The results showed that when the gas retention time was 30*!s, the H 2S removal efficiency was higher than 99%, and the reactor was robust enough to recover reasonably quickly in a shock loading scenario.
